Fountain Central Nips Panthers in Girls Track

Posted On: Wednesday, May 05, 2010
By:

Host Fountain Central was a winner in both the girls and boys team competition against Riverton Parke and Attica on Tuesday.

 


Fountain Central squeaked by the Panthers 57-54 with Attica scoring 35 points.


 


Leading the way for the girls team was Sara Dickey winning three events: 100 Hurdles (17.21), 400m Dash (1:05.49), and the Long Jump (16’3″).


 


Winning two events for the Panthers was Megan Kraemer- 300 Hurdles (53.17) and the High Jump (4’10”).


 


Lacey Henderson won both throwing events: the discus (76’2″) and the Shot Put (27′).


 


Sheldan Falls took 2nd in the Long Jump (16′ 1″) and 2nd in 100m Dash (13.09) while Ashton Searing was 2nd in 1600 (6:59) and 3200 (15:58).


 


For the RP boys Gary Secuskie was the lone winner in the long jump (18’1.5″). He also took second in the 200 m Dash (24.72).


 


Brett McNeil was 2nd in the high jump (6’0″) and 4th in the 300 Hurdles (51.16).


 


Others scoring points for the RP boys were Zach Babyak 2nd in the 1600 (5:30) and 4th in the 300 Hurdles (50.63); Austin Guoli 3rd in 400 m Dash (1:01.33); Adam Wilson 4th in the 200m Dash (26.18); Shawn White 4th in the high jump (5’4″); Donavon Jarvis 3rd in the Shot Put (37’6.5″).
